Make your way out to the northwestern shores of Schroon Lake and right along Route 9 you'll discover Sticks & Stones Wood Fire Bistro & Bar.
A place that will leave you feeling right at home, Sticks & Stones' rustic decor and beautiful artisan wood interior is what you hope to find in every Adirondack restaurant. There are even wood-carved black bears at the end of the booths here!
A full-service restaurant and bar, Sticks & Stones features local craft beer from places like Paradox Brewery in Schroon Lake and boutique wines that you can get from the bar.
The cozy cabin interior has a stone fireplace that will keep you warm during our colder months, and they also have a wonderful patio outside that's dog-friendly for anyone who has their favorite four-legged friend tagging along.
Now let's talk about what really matters... the food! Sticks & Stones' lunch and dinner menu are full of classics like their Pretzel Burger, Schroon "Sangwich", and Paradox Pulled Pork.
But one of the things most people commonly go nuts over is their wood-fired Neapolitan style pizza.
Whether you want a classic like the Margherita that comes with fresh mozzarella or their Meat Your Match pizza that's topped with pepperoni, pancetta, prosciutto, and sausage - you won't be able to resist these amazing dishes.

Monday through Thursday the restaurant stays open from 4 p.m. to 10 p.m, Friday, and Saturday from 11:30 a.m. to 11 p.m. and Sunday from 11:30 a.m. to 10 p.m. To find out more about this amazing restaurant and to view their menus, click here.
How to get here:
739 U.S. 9,
Schroon Lake, NY 12870
